Быстрый и безопасный проброс портов VPN в Linux

Если вы работаете с Linux и вас интересует безопасное подключение к интернету через VPN, то вам, возможно, понадобится проброс портов VPN Linux. Этот процесс позволяет перенаправить сетевой трафик через зашифрованный туннель VPN, обеспечивая вашу безопасность и анонимность в сети.

Проброс портов VPN Linux важен в том случае, если вы хотите использовать определенные приложения или сервисы, которые требуют открытие портов на вашей системе. Например, если вы хотите удаленно подключиться к вашему домашнему компьютеру или настроить удаленный доступ к веб-серверу, проброс портов VPN может быть полезным инструментом.

Существует несколько способов проброса портов VPN Linux. Один из них — использование командной строки и инструмента iptables. Этот метод позволяет вам установить правила маршрутизации для перенаправления трафика через VPN. Однако, для использования этого метода вам потребуются некоторые знания Linux и доступ к терминалу.

Другой способ проброса портов VPN Linux — использование графических интерфейсов, таких как NetworkManager. Эти инструменты предоставляют более простой и интуитивно понятный способ настройки проброса портов. Они позволяют вам выбрать конкретные порты для открытия и настроить соответствующие правила.

В любом случае, прежде чем начать настраивать проброс портов VPN Linux, важно проверить, поддерживает ли ваш провайдер VPN эту функцию. Некоторые VPN-сервисы могут ограничивать или блокировать проброс портов, поэтому рекомендуется провести исследование и выбрать подходящий VPN-провайдер.

Проброс портов VPN Linux — это эффективный способ обеспечить безопасное и защищенное подключение к интернету. Он позволяет вам использовать нужные вам приложения и сервисы, а также защищает вашу приватность и конфиденциальность в сети. Выберите подходящий метод проброса портов, и наслаждайтесь безопасным интернет-соединением на вашей системе Linux.

Проброс портов VPN в Linux: Все, что нужно знать

Проброс портов VPN в Linux позволяет решить эту проблему и обеспечить доступ к нужным портам или службам через VPN-туннель. Для этого необходимо выполнить несколько шагов:

  1. Настройте проброс портов на сервере VPN. Для этого откройте файл конфигурации OpenVPN или другого используемого ПО и добавьте соответствующие параметры.
  2. Настройте проброс портов на клиентской машине. В данном случае, вам также потребуется открыть файл конфигурации VPN-клиента и добавить необходимые параметры.
  3. Проверьте работу проброса портов, запустив соответствующую службу или протокол и попытавшись подключиться к ней через VPN-туннель.

Важно отметить, что проброс портов VPN в Linux может потребовать некоторых дополнительных настроек, в зависимости от используемого программного обеспечения и конфигурации сети. Пожалуйста, обратитесь к документации и руководствам для вашей конкретной VPN-системы или операционной системы Linux, чтобы узнать подробную информацию о процессе настройки проброса портов и решении возможных проблем.

Что такое проброс портов в VPN и как он работает?

Как же это работает? Когда вы подключаетесь к VPN-серверу, весь ваш сетевой трафик проходит через него. Однако по умолчанию все входящие запросы и данные перенаправляются на ваш компьютер, а не на VPN-сервер. Именно здесь и может понадобиться проброс портов.

Представьте себе, что вы хотите установить удаленный доступ к своему домашнему компьютеру через VPN. В этом случае, когда вы подключаетесь к VPN, все запросы, поступающие на ваш внешний IP-адрес, будут перенаправляться на ваш компьютер. Однако, если у вас не настроен проброс портов, то ваш компьютер просто отбрасывает эти запросы, потому что он не знает, что с ними делать. Вот где вступает в действие проброс портов в VPN.

Читайте также:  Arduino nano ch340c usb driver windows 10

Проброс портов позволяет вам указать определенные порты, которые должны быть перенаправлены на ваш компьютер. Таким образом, когда внешний запрос поступает на ваш IP-адрес и нужный порт, он будет перенаправлен на ваш компьютер через VPN-сервер. В результате вы сможете получить удаленный доступ к своему компьютеру или осуществлять подключение к другим службам или приложениям, которые требуют доступа через определенные порты.

  • Проброс портов в VPN полезен для:
  • Получения удаленного доступа к домашнему компьютеру
  • Запуска серверов для игр или приложений
  • Подключения к удаленным службам или приложениям с ограниченным доступом

Таким образом, проброс портов в VPN — это мощная функция, которая может значительно расширить возможности вашей виртуальной сети и обеспечить вам доступ к различным сервисам и приложениям, которые ранее могли быть недоступными.

Различные методы настройки проброса портов VPN в Linux

Существует несколько различных методов настройки проброса портов VPN в Linux. Один из них – использование утилиты iptables. Iptables – это мощный инструмент для настройки правил межсетевого экрана в Linux. С его помощью можно создать правила, позволяющие перенаправлять трафик от одного порта или IP-адреса к другому. Для проброса портов VPN с помощью iptables необходимо создать правило, указывающее, какой порт должен быть перенаправлен на какой адрес и порт удаленной сети.

Другим распространенным методом настройки проброса портов VPN в Linux является использование утилиты socat. Socat – это универсальная утилита, которая позволяет создавать и управлять двусторонними потоками данных между различными устройствами или сетями. С помощью socat можно создавать проброс портов VPN, устанавливая соединение между локальным портом и удаленным хостом. Этот метод обеспечивает гибкость и возможность настройки проброса портов VPN с высокой степенью контроля.

В общем, настройка проброса портов VPN в Linux может быть выполнена различными способами, в зависимости от требований и предпочтений пользователя. Важно выбрать подходящий метод, учитывая особенности сетевых настроек и требования безопасности. Безопасность в настоящее время играет важную роль в мире сетевых соединений, поэтому правильная настройка проброса портов VPN является неотъемлемой частью обеспечения надежности и безопасности даже в Linux.

Использование команды iptables для проброса портов в VPN

Первым шагом является установка и настройка VPN-сервера на Linux-машине. После этого можно приступить к пробросу портов. Для этого необходимо использовать следующую команду:

iptables -t nat -A PREROUTING -i eth0 -p tcp --dport [локальный порт] -j DNAT --to-destination [адрес сервера в VPN:удаленный порт]

В данной команде ключ «-t nat» указывает, что мы работаем с таблицей NAT, а ключ «-A PREROUTING» добавляет правило в цепочку PREROUTING. Затем мы указываем интерфейс «-i eth0», по которому будет происходить проброс порта, протокол «-p tcp» и локальный порт «—dport [локальный порт]». Далее мы используем ключ «-j DNAT» для указания действия DNAT (Destination NAT) и указываем адрес сервера в VPN «—to-destination [адрес сервера в VPN:удаленный порт]».

Например, если мы хотим пробросить локальный порт 8080 на нашей машине на удаленный порт 80 на сервере в VPN с адресом 10.0.0.1, то команда будет выглядеть следующим образом:

Читайте также:  Windows 10 нужно ли устанавливать directx

iptables -t nat -A PREROUTING -i eth0 -p tcp --dport 8080 -j DNAT --to-destination 10.0.0.1:80

После применения данной команды, весь трафик, поступающий на локальный порт 8080, будет автоматически перенаправляться на удаленный порт 80 на сервере в VPN. Это позволяет нам обеспечить доступ к сервисам, работающим на удаленном сервере, даже если они находятся за межсетевым экраном.

Проброс портов в VPN с помощью SSH туннеля

Один из наиболее популярных случаев использования проброса портов SSH — это создание VPN (виртуальная частная сеть) для безопасного доступа к удаленным ресурсам через незащищенную сеть, такую как интернет. В этой статье мы рассмотрим, как настроить такой VPN с использованием SSH туннелей.

Прежде всего, необходимо установить SSH сервер на удаленной машине, к которой мы хотим получить доступ. Затем на локальной машине необходимо запустить SSH клиент и настроить SSH туннель в режиме динамического прокси. Это позволяет нам передавать весь сетевой трафик через SSH соединение.

Следующим шагом является настройка клиента VPN для использования SSH туннеля. У нас есть несколько вариантов для этого, но одним из наиболее простых и популярных вариантов является OpenVPN. Мы настраиваем OpenVPN для использования прокси-сервера, который запущен на локальной машине и перенаправляет весь трафик через SSH туннель на удаленную машину.

В итоге мы получаем защищенную VPN сеть, которая позволяет нам с легкостью получать доступ к удаленным ресурсам через незащищенную сеть. SSH туннели обеспечивают конфиденциальность и целостность данных, а также защищают от прослушивания и атак посредника. Настройка проброса портов на основе SSH туннелей является надежным и удобным вариантом для создания безопасных VPN соединений.

Как настроить проброс портов VPN в OpenVPN

Шаг 1: Настройка сервера OpenVPN.

Прежде чем настраивать проброс портов, необходимо установить и настроить сервер OpenVPN на вашем хостинге. Для этого нужно установить пакет OpenVPN на сервере и настроить конфигурационные файлы. Убедитесь, что у вас есть администраторские права, чтобы выполнить эти действия.

Шаг 2: Настройка файлов конфигурации.

После установки OpenVPN вам необходимо настроить файлы конфигурации, чтобы указать порты, которые вы хотите пробросить. Откройте файл «server.conf» (обычно находится в директории /etc/openvpn) и добавьте следующие строки в начало файла:

proto tcp
port 1194
dev tun
```

Шаг 3: Настройка правил iptables.

Для успешного проброса портов необходимо настроить правила iptables на вашем сервере. Iptables - это инструмент встроенного брандмауэра Linux, который позволяет управлять сетевым трафиком. Откройте терминал и выполните следующие команды:

sudo iptables -A FORWARD -i eth0 -o tun0 -j ACCEPT
sudo iptables -A FORWARD -i tun0 -o eth0 -j ACCEPT
sudo i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
```

Шаг 4: Проброс портов через OpenVPN.

Теперь можно приступить к пробросу портов VPN с помощью OpenVPN. Откройте файл "server.conf" и добавьте следующие строки в конец файла:

proto tcp
port 1194
dev tun
```

  • push "redirect-gateway def1"
  • push "dhcp-option DNS 8.8.8.8"
  • push "dhcp-option DNS 8.8.4.4"
  • push "route 192.168.0.0 255.255.255.0"

Сохраните изменения и перезапустите службу OpenVPN для применения настроек:

sudo service openvpn restart
```

Теперь проброс портов VPN настроен в OpenVPN, и вы можете удаленно получать доступ к вашему серверу через безопасный туннель. Учтите, что настройка проброса портов может быть сложной задачей, и рекомендуется следовать инструкциям и руководствам OpenVPN для более подробной настройки.

Проброс портов VPN в WireGuard: Шаг за шагом

Прежде чем мы начнем, убедитесь, что у вас установлен и сконфигурирован WireGuard на вашем сервере и клиентском устройстве. Если у вас нет опыта работы с WireGuard, прочитайте документацию и ознакомьтесь с основными понятиями и настройками.

Шаг 1: Откройте файл конфигурации WireGuard на сервере и добавьте следующую строчку:

ListenPort = 51820

Где 51820 - это порт, который вы хотите пробросить через VPN. Убедитесь, что выбранный порт не занят другими приложениями или сервисами. Если вы хотите пробросить несколько портов, вы можете перечислить их через запятую.

Шаг 2: Сохраните файл конфигурации и перезапустите WireGuard на сервере с помощью команды:

sudo wg-quick up wg0

Шаг 3: Теперь перейдите к настройке клиентского устройства. Откройте файл конфигурации WireGuard и добавьте следующую строчку:

Endpoint = SERVER_IP:51820

Где SERVER_IP - это IP-адрес вашего сервера, на котором работает WireGuard. Замените 51820 на порт, который вы указали в шаге 1.

Шаг 4: Сохраните файл конфигурации и перезапустите WireGuard на клиентском устройстве.

  • Для Android: Зайдите в приложение WireGuard, выберите вашу конфигурацию и нажмите "Connect".
  • Для iOS: Зайдите в приложение WireGuard, выберите вашу конфигурацию и активируйте VPN-соединение.
  • Для Linux: Запустите команду sudo wg-quick up wg0.
  • Для Windows: Зайдите в настройки WireGuard, выберите вашу конфигурацию и активируйте VPN-соединение.

Шаг 5: После установки соединения вы должны иметь доступ к проброшенному порту на вашем клиентском устройстве. Вы можете проверить доступность порта, используя различные онлайн-инструменты или через командную строку.

И вот, вы успешно настроили проброс портов VPN в WireGuard! Теперь вы можете безопасно и надежно получать доступ к вашим удаленным сервисам и приложениям через защищенную сеть.

Советы и рекомендации по пробросу портов VPN в Linux

При использовании VPN в Linux иногда возникает необходимость пробросить порты, чтобы позволить определённым приложениям или устройствам обмениваться данными через защищенное соединение. В этой статье мы рассмотрели некоторые полезные советы и рекомендации по пробросу портов VPN в операционной системе Linux.

Прежде всего, важно убедиться, что у вас установлен и настроен VPN-сервер и клиент. Затем вы можете приступить к пробросу портов. Одним из способов является использование команды iptables, которая позволяет настраивать правила межсетевого экрана для перенаправления трафика на определенные порты.

Для проброса портов через VPN в Linux необходимо добавить правила iptables, указывающие программам или устройствам, на какой порт они должны обращаться. Например, вы можете пробросить порт 80, чтобы разрешить доступ к веб-сайту через VPN.

Использование команды iptables позволяет более гибко настраивать проброс портов, основываясь на определенных IP-адресах или диапазонах IP-адресов. Это может быть особенно полезно, если вы хотите ограничить доступ к проброшенным портам только для определенного набора IP-адресов.

Не забывайте, что правила iptables не сохраняются после перезагрузки системы. Для сохранения настроенных правил вы можете использовать инструменты, такие как iptables-persistent, который автоматически загружает правила при запуске системы. Кроме того, рекомендуется создать резервную копию настроек iptables перед внесением изменений, чтобы в случае проблем можно было быстро восстановить предыдущую конфигурацию.

  • Установите и настройте VPN-сервер и клиент
  • Используйте команду iptables для проброса портов
  • Настройте правила iptables для определенных IP-адресов или диапазонов IP-адресов
  • Сохраните правила iptables для автоматической загрузки при запуске системы
  • Создайте резервную копию настроек iptables перед внесением изменений

Следуя этим советам и рекомендациям, вы сможете успешно пробросить порты VPN в Linux и настроить защищенное соединение для ваших приложений и устройств.

Оцените статью